The Pitching Matchup: MacKenzie Gore vs. Andre Pallante
Texas hands the ball to talented left-hander MacKenzie Gore, who has anchored his spot in the Rangers’ rotation with great poise this season. Boasting a solid 4-4 record, a 3.96 ERA, and a sharp 1.19 WHIP over 61.1 innings, Gore relies on an explosive high-velocity fastball and a devastating slider. He enters this start in tremendous form, having allowed just one combined run over his last two outings. His ability to miss bats and limit hard contact gives Texas a definitive starting edge against a St. Louis order that has occasionally stagnated against premium left-handed sequencing.
The Cardinals counter with right-hander Andre Pallante, who brings a 5-4 record and a 4.19 ERA across his 11 starts into Wednesday’s contest. Pallante is an extreme groundball specialist, heavily relying on a sinker-slider mix to keep opposing hitters from launching the baseball. While he has proven effective at navigating out of high-stress jams, his low strikeout metrics mean he constantly pitches to contact. Facing a deep and patient Texas offense, Pallante will need immaculate zone command to avoid lengthy, stressful innings.
